The Bosch Rexroth Indramat MDD025B-N-100-N2G-040FR0 is a motor for digital drive controllers and is part of the MDD Synchronous Motors series. It has a nominal speed of 10000 min⁻¹ and provides a continuous torque at standstill of 0.60 Nm. The motor features resolver feedback and a 40 mm centering diameter, with a standard plain shaft and no holding brake.

Product Description:

The MDD025B-N-100-N2G-040FR0 is a compact AC servo motor produced by Bosch Rexroth Indramat within the MDD Synchronous Motors series. It is intended for digital drive controllers and provides precise torque and speed control for light-duty axes in packaging, small handling, and electronic assembly lines. Its compact housing suits tightly spaced machinery, and the motor responds quickly to drive commands during positioning and speed-controlled motion. This makes it well suited to small axes that start, stop, and reverse frequently during automated cycles.

Accurate mechanical coupling is set by a centering diameter of 40 mm, letting the motor seat concentrically in flanged housings. Power and feedback leads are routed on the right side through a single industrial connector. When held at zero speed, the shaft can deliver a continuous torque of 0.60 Nm, which suits low-inertia loads such as pick-and-place heads. The unit is supplied without a blocking brake, so holding force during power-off must come from the drive or external mechanics. Rotor position is communicated by resolver feedback, which provides analog angle data with high noise immunity for the controller. Standard dynamic balancing and a standard housing finish support stable operation in compact machine assemblies.

High-cycle applications benefit from the nominal speed capability of 10,000 rpm, which lets the axis reach commanded velocities quickly without oversized gearing. Torque is transmitted through a plain shaft that omits keys to minimize play, and no secondary shaft is provided on side B. The plain shaft also works well with clamping couplings that need accurate concentricity and low backlash at the motor interface. Because the front end is supplied without a shaft seal, the motor is best installed inside protected cabinets or gearboxes where dust and fluid exposure are controlled. The frame follows size code 025 with length variant B, which keeps mass and rotational inertia low. The connector interface allows quick cable connection and helps keep installation compact.

Balancing
Standard
Centering Diameter
40 mm
Connection Direction
Right
Connection Type
Connector
Continuous Torque at Standstill
0.60 Nm
Holding Brake
Without blocking brake
Housing
Standard
Motor Feedback
Resolver feedback
Motor Length Code
B
Motor Size
025
Nominal Speed
10000 min⁻¹
Product Type
Motor for digital drive controllers
Shaft End
Standard (without side B shaft end)
Shaft Seal
Without shaft seal
Shaft Type
Plain shaft

Frequently Asked Questions about MDD025B-N-100-N2G-040FR0:

Q: What type of feedback is provided by the MDD025B-N-100-N2G-040FR0 motor?

A: The MDD025B-N-100-N2G-040FR0 motor uses resolver feedback for motor position detection.

Q: What is the nominal speed of the MDD025B-N-100-N2G-040FR0 motor?

A: This model operates at a nominal speed of 10,000 min⁻¹.

Q: What type of shaft and seal does the MDD025B-N-100-N2G-040FR0 motor feature?

A: The shaft of this motor is a plain shaft design and does not include a shaft seal.

Q: Does the MDD025B-N-100-N2G-040FR0 motor have a holding brake?

A: The MDD025B-N-100-N2G-040FR0 is supplied without a blocking brake.

Q: What is the continuous torque at standstill for the MDD025B-N-100-N2G-040FR0 motor?

A: This motor provides a continuous torque of 0.60 Nm at standstill.
